Ana Yankova was named chief investment officer of Mount Holyoke College, confirmed Anne F. Keating, founder of executive recruiting firm Fraser Keating Associates, which conducted the search.
The position is new.
Ms. Yankova will be responsible for managing the South Hadley, Mass.-based college’s $780 million endowment and generating 25% of the college’s annual operating revenue. She will work closely with the board’s investment committee and report directly to college President Sonya Stephens.
Ms. Yankova was a partner at Cambridge Associates. Her responsibilities are being assumed by other members of the firm’s investment team, a Cambridge spokeswoman confirmed via email.
